The Black Frame Spectacle - Grady sessions

Ian and Adam met in 2003 through work, but it wasn't until 2009 when energies aligned to allow them to form the black frame spectacle.  Inspired by the relentless energy of punk, the cerebral songwriting of Radiohead, MUSE, System of a Down, and John Lennon, and the lo-fi, retro vibe of 50's and 60's rockabilly, the black frame spectacle blends these influences into a highly distilled, energetic, and memorable form.  Drawing comparisons to many, with the right amount of 'just can't put a finger on it' intrigue, the black frame spectacle is generating palpable excitement with their debut release, Grady Sessions.
